Congratulations, the name Tilley has a historic Coat of Arms associated with it!

According to our research, the origin of the name Tilley is English and the Coat of Arms contains Silver with a black wyvern. The Crest is A cockatrice.

We have written an 1800-word history on Tilley. A small excerpt from this Tilley family history:

Spelling variations include: and others.

First found in Dorset where they were seated at Mersewood, where Henry Tilley from Tilley near Caen in Calvados acquired the confiscated estates of Geoffrey de Mandevill in 1083 The surname itself is of Norman origin, taken from any of several place names in Northern France called Tilly.

Some of the first settlers of this name or some of its variants were: Robert Tilley settled in Bird Island Cove about 1853; William Tilley settled in Bona Vista Newfoundland in 1665; Thomas Tilley was married in St. John's Newfoundland in 1784.
